The A14 crosses the Brampton Valley Way
by Tim Glover
The cycle path is built on the trackbed of the LNWR branch from Northampton to Market Harborough and forms part of route 6 of the National Cycle Network. It is also used by the Midshires Way and the Macmillan Way.

Seats along the Brampton Valley Way
by Mat Fascione
The Brampton Valley Way is a 14-mile (23 km) path and cycleway, it is built on the former Northampton to Market Harborough Railway, the railway line was closed in 1981.
